BRAVE ‘, by OOHYO

One artist that I’ve been really into recently is the South Korean synth-pop singer, OOHYO. Her 2019 release titled ‘BRAVE‘ is about persevering through life’s challenges. OOHYO’s music deviates from the mainstream norm, providing a refreshing and unique sound to the music industry. I distinctly remember listening to it for the first time last year, and I can confidently say that it was one of the most interesting finds. As an artist, OOHYO has previously stated that her goal was to connect with her listeners through relatable themes and emotions. Her music has become a source of comfort for her fans, as she implies that we are all in this together. The line “is it true that even tears can turn to gold?” reminds listeners that even the most painful and challenging experiences can turn into lifelong lessons and values. It is an empowering track that encourages its listeners to face the future with courage and optimism.

Rain On Me‘, by Ariana Grande and Lady Gaga

Is a playlist complete without Ariana Grande and Lady Gaga’s powerful vocals? ‘Rain On Me‘ is a dance-pop anthem that sings about the power of one’s confidence and individuality. The song consists of a perfect blend of dance-pop, electro-pop, French house, and Euro-dance elements. It’s an instant hit amongst listeners and made its way to the top of my playlist in 2020. The song celebrates the beauty in finding strength to overcome personal struggles and heartbreaks. This is synonymous with the singers’ own experiences, and is perhaps one of the key reasons why it resonates with many. The line “gotta live my truth, not keep it bottled in” encourages listeners to be unapologetically themselves in a world that says otherwise. It is a bold declaration of self-confidence that dares you to openly express yourself in the most authentic and honest way possible. Wash it away underneath the pouring rain, let it all go and dare to be authentically you.

After The Storm‘, by Kali Uchis feat. Tyler, The Creator & Bootsy Collins

Next, we have ‘After The Storm’ by Kali Uchis featuring long-time collaborator Tyler, The Creator, and Bootsy Collins. The smooth and dreamy R&B track sings about the power that comes from believing in yourself. The song reminds listeners that good things never come easy and that strength is always found within. The line “so if you need a hero just look in the mirror, no one’s gonna save you now. So you’d better save yourself” encapsulates this perfectly. As humans, we often feel the need to look to other people to solve our problems. When in fact, the solution lies within ourselves.
